Baixe o app para aproveitar ainda mais
Prévia do material em texto
16/11/23, 12:49 Teste 2 https://avaead.unisanta.br/mod/quiz/attempt.php?attempt=577972&cmid=339922 1/4 Questão 1 Ainda não respondida Vale 1,00 ponto(s). Questão 2 Ainda não respondida Vale 1,00 ponto(s). A Classe de conexão: Escolha uma opção: É responsável pelos serviços de abertura, fechamento e controle de conexões e transações É responsável pelas conexões entre os formulários Deve conter a totalidade das queries do sistema É a classe que possibilita a conexão do executável com o servidor Fecha todas as conexões automaticamente quando não é mais utilizada Limpar minha escolha Considere a declaração de uma Table como abaixo: <table class="semBorda" style="width: 1280px" runat="server" ID="tbDados" /> A linha C#: tbDados.Visible = false; terá como efeito? Escolha uma opção: Teremos um erro durante a execução Nenhum efeito, a tabela não é um objeto asp.net Existe um erro sintático na linha C# Teremos um erro durante a compilação Vai fazer desaparecer a tabela tbDados do form Limpar minha escolha 16/11/23, 12:49 Teste 2 https://avaead.unisanta.br/mod/quiz/attempt.php?attempt=577972&cmid=339922 2/4 Questão 3 Ainda não respondida Vale 1,00 ponto(s). Questão 4 Ainda não respondida Vale 1,00 ponto(s). Questão 5 Ainda não respondida Vale 1,00 ponto(s). Na construção do projeto, criamos uma pasta para as classes identidade. Das afirmativas abaixo, qual delas é a correta: Escolha uma opção: Classes identidade devem sempre possuir relacionamento entre si São as classes que vão permitir dar nomes aos campos das tabelas Para cada classe identidade deve existir pelo meos duas tabelas de banco de dados associadas Classes identidade são classes que servem para controlar os dados que serão gerados/gerenciados na aplicação Para melhorar a organização, todas as classes identidade devem ser codificadas no mesmo arquivo fonte Limpar minha escolha Considere a declaração de um objeto Label em um Form. <asp:Label ID="lbClientes" runat="server" Text="Cliente" /> Qual das afirmativas abaixo está errada? Escolha uma opção: O texto do Label pode ser modificado diretamente no código Back End O runat indica que este objeto deverá ser tratado pelo server A classe do objeto declarado é asp:Label Está faltando a definição da largura do label e o terminador da tag O nome do objeto é lbClientes Limpar minha escolha Considere o objeto Button declarado abaixo: <asp:Button runat="server" ID="btBuscar" OnClick="btBuscar_Click" Width="60px" /> Qual das afirmativas abaixo esta errada? Escolha uma opção: O nome do objeto é btBuscar O texto que aparece no botão não foi devinido aqui. A valor propriedade runat é “server”; O evento que atende este botão está no método btBuscar() Este objeto pertence a classe Button Limpar minha escolha 16/11/23, 12:49 Teste 2 https://avaead.unisanta.br/mod/quiz/attempt.php?attempt=577972&cmid=339922 3/4 Questão 6 Ainda não respondida Vale 1,00 ponto(s). Questão 7 Ainda não respondida Vale 1,00 ponto(s). Questão 8 Ainda não respondida Vale 1,00 ponto(s). Qual o efeito que implementar a interface IDisposable causa na classe Conexao? Escolha uma opção: Permite abertura de mais de uma transação simultânea Não faz nenhum efeito na abertura nem no fechamento Possiblilita trabalhar com o using na abertura de conexões e consequente fechamento automático ao finalizar o bloco Faz com que as conexões abram e fechem automaticamente Permite abertura de mais uma conexão simultânea Limpar minha escolha Com relação ao tempo que uma conexão com o banco deve permanecer aberta? Escolha uma opção: O correto é criar uma conexão para cada formulário e fechar quando este for abandonado Deve permanecer aberta durante todo o tempo que a aplicação esta no ar para economizar memória e otimizar performance Dever ser o menor tempo possível para evitar o lock desnecessário de tabelas Depende se estamos trabalhando ou não com transações O tempo que a conexão esta aberto não importa, o importante é manter o menor número possivel de conexões abertas. Limpar minha escolha Na construção do Projeto LivroCaixa, utilizamos C# na plataforma ASP.NET. Para cada formulário que inserimos no projeto, qual das afirmativas abaixo é a correta? Escolha uma opção: O número de arquivos depende do tipo de formulário Os arquivos do formulário mais o web.config São criados dois arquivos, o Back End (.cs) e o Front End (.aspx) São criados três arquivos, o Front End, o Back End e o arquivo de declaração de objetos do Front End O número de arquivos pende se existe ou não formulário mestre no projeto Limpar minha escolha 16/11/23, 12:49 Teste 2 https://avaead.unisanta.br/mod/quiz/attempt.php?attempt=577972&cmid=339922 4/4 Questão 9 Ainda não respondida Vale 1,00 ponto(s). Questão 10 Ainda não respondida Vale 1,00 ponto(s). O String de conexão é? Escolha uma opção: String que contém os comandos responsáveis pela criação de tabelas e consultas no banco de dados Mesmo que query Necessária apenas para bancos que não são nativos do ambiente de desenvolvimento String que possui os comandos responsáveis pela exportação dos dados do banco (back up) Um string utilizado para preparar a conexão com o banco, passando todas as informações necessárias para a conexão Limpar minha escolha O que é pool de conexões? Escolha uma opção: É o repositório de conexões de onde utilizamos um processo chamado spoon pra extrair cada uma das conexões quando necessário É o recurso necessário para que seja possível operar com mais de um banco de dados simultaneamente É um conjunto de conexões que podem ser mantidas abertas simultaneamente É um recurso que todo SGBD tem para possibilitar conexões paralelas em bancos de dados diferentes É o processo de gerenciar mais de uma transação simultânea Limpar minha escolha
Compartilhar